A0TsqZXrEzCqAAAAAElFTkSuQmCCWayland police officer Jason Beckwith is leaving the force later this month to take a post with the Kalamazoo Department of Public Safety.

Beckwith, who has served in Wayland for the past six year, is one of five full-time officers. The others are Jay Anderson, Tom Newberry, Mark Riemersma and Bernard Austof.

Steven Harper is the chief and Mark Rookus is sergeant.

Harper told the City Council Monday night that Beckwith wanted to take a job in which he could be both a police officer and a firefighter.

“I’m glad to have him do what he wants to do, we are sad that he is leaving us,” the chief said.

Councilman Rick Mathis said, “I know he (Beckwith) will still be around as a resident and an advocate of the city.”
